Vacancy runs 17.6%, above the national norm and a classic distress-and-opportunity signal. 3.5% of residents fall below the poverty threshold. About 1,388 people live here, median age 36. Educational attainment sits at 75% bachelor's-or-above. Rent burden reaches 15% of tenant households. The ZIP holds roughly 757 housing units. Households earn a median $134,293 — above the roughly $78,000 national figure. DLRadar's demographic-stress index for the area reads 32/100. 72% of housing is owner-occupied. A median home runs $948,400 here, or 7.2 times local income.
